Review:
Having an on/off makes it easier to put on and take off your tank. I especially like the '05 version and the Direct Mount because of the bleed port. Turn the ASA to the off position and it shoots out a quick spurt of air out of the tiny hole, releasing the pressure from inside the ASA. Otherwise like all regular ASA's without on/offs you'd have to manhandle a full tank just to remove it, or for example, unscrew a tank right in the middle of the marker's cycle as you're dry-firing (i.e., when the pressure drops low enough to do so).
